This company is a Workflow & AI Orchestration Specialist. They're on a mission to modernise how public sector organisations manage casework, derive insight from data and deliver citizen services. They’re growing fast and looking for bright, dynamic people to help build their business.

They’re looking for an experienced (Principle/Team Lead) Java Engineer to join their implementation team. You’ll work across Camunda BPMN/DMN process automation, API integration, and microservice orchestration helping their public-sector clients build secure, scalable, and resilient digital services. You’ll collaborate with solution architects, business analysts, and designers to translate workflows into elegant, maintainable code. You’ll play a key part in defining technical standards, optimising runtime performance, and mentoring less-experienced engineers in workflow-centric delivery. This is an ideal role for someone who enjoys solving complex process problems through clean code, automation, and modern engineering practices. The role involves visiting client sites; the company will cover travel expenses. Frequency is uncertain but candidates should be comfortable with that being 2-3 days per week. Client sites could be anywhere but will most likely be in & around London.

Responsibilities

  • Design, develop, and deploy Camunda-based process and decision automation solutions
  • Implement and integrate Java-based microservices, APIs, and connectors within orchestration flows
  • Translate BPMN and DMN models into executable workflows and reusable components
  • Collaborate closely with analysts and service designers to refine and iterate business processes
  • Develop and maintain automated test suites, CI/CD pipelines, and containerised deployments
  • Optimise Camunda engine performance and monitor workflow metrics for production environments
  • Participate in code reviews, peer testing, and technical design discussions
  • Contribute to their internal best-practice frameworks and automation accelerators
